Really liked Minnis Bay. Kept meaning to go and have a look, finally did and we will definitely be going back.
Sandy beaches with easy access, completely different to Herne Bay and Margate. There are only a few shops etc so a much quieter place, which won't suit some people...
The Tidal Pool is not as big as the one in Margate and don't know how busy it gets at peak times, but will be going back to find out.
The road along the coast raises up along the cliffs and gives beautiful views across the area and to Margate.
The only real negative is there are only, I think, two roads in, which is probably why it is quieter here.

Margate is a seaside town in the Thanet District of Kent, England. It is located on the north coast of Kent and covers an area of 2 miles long, 16 miles north-east of Canterbury and includes Cliftonville, Garlinge, Palm Bay and Westbrook. source
